C++ Developer

Jenrick IT
Covent Garden
11 Jan 2018
10 Feb 2018
Contract Type
Full Time
C++ Developer

We are looking for a C++ developer / software engineer who is motivated and passionate about fixing & diagnosing problems in large bodies of complex code, delivering fixes to customers with a rapid turnaround time and with high quality. We continually improve our leading cutting edge product based on client and customer requirements and defects reported by support.

You will be joining a cutting edge software organisation who are at the forefront of the market. You will assist in creating a disruptive new vision to make data accessible, usable and valuable to everyone. We are a company filled with people who are passionate about our software product and seek to deliver the best experience for our customers.


- You will investigate and implement fixes in C++ to resolve product defects in the server components in an efficient and responsive manner.
- You will implement minor improvements requested by customers from capturing requirements through to delivery.
- You will be responsible to technically drive raised issues along with Critical Situation Managers.
- You will dive into the intricacies of data acquisition, transformation, transfer, persistence and retrieval logic and rapidly deliver solutions using C++.
- You will engage in design and code reviews of the product, and leverage your knowledge of customers` experiences to proactively prevent future problems.
- You will provide mentorship on how to make code maintainable and the product diagnosable and serviceable.
- You will design and implement tools to help support engineers diagnose problems thereby reducing time to resolution.


- You have extensive experience in developing and troubleshooting multi-threaded server applications written in C/C++ on Linux and Windows platforms.
- You have strong analytical, debugging and troubleshooting skills including the use of associated tools.
- You have experience working on highly scalable systems involving network communications and associated protocols e.g. REST, TCP/IP, HTTP.
- You have knowledge of distributed systems and applications; network administration experience will be a plus.
- You should have experience of maintaining and developing enterprise software.

More details on application.
This job was originally posted as www.jobsite.co.uk/job/959921792